It's time you put your hands to work and get off that computer for a handmade bookbinding workshop. Have fun learning a classic bookbinding technique that you can use to make books for years to come.
This workshop will focus on the coptic stich, a method of sewing a sturdy book. You will walk out with your very own hard-cover, ready-to-use sketchbook. No experience necessary, we'll walk you through everything you need to know.
We'll supply the paper, boards, thread, glue, needles and breakfast. Please bring a ruler, exacto, bone folder and an awl if you have one.
